A burglar alarm system detects unauthorized entry with sensors linked to a control panel that triggers an audible siren or alert.

The Core Components of a Security System
Every burglar alarm system relies on a few essential pieces of hardware that work together. The control panel acts as the “brain,” receiving signals from various sensors. When the system is armed, a breach triggers the panel to activate the alarm output, which could be a siren, flashing light, or a mobile notification.
- Control panel: The central hub that processes sensor signals and activates responses.
- Keypad or app: The user interface for arming and disarming the system with a code.
- Door/window contacts: Magnetic sensors that trip when a protected opening is opened.
- Motion detectors: Often use infrared (PIR) to detect movement in a room.
- Glass-break detectors: Listen for the specific acoustic signature of breaking glass.
- Shock/vibration sensors: Detect tampering, impacts, or forced entry attempts.
A backup battery is also standard, keeping the system functional during a power outage so your protection doesn’t disappear when the lights go out. Without these parts, the system cannot function as a reliable deterrent or alert mechanism.
How Does a Burglar Alarm Actually Work?
Understanding the operational flow is key to choosing the right setup. When the system is armed, the sensing devices are active. If a door opens or motion is detected, that sensor immediately sends a signal to the control panel. The panel then checks if the system is armed and triggers the appropriate response. According to HowStuffWorks’ explanation of burglar alarms, this process is mostly automatic once the system is armed.
The response can be a local siren to scare off the intruder and alert occupants, or it can be a silent alert. In monitored systems, the panel reports the event to a security company’s receiving center, which can then dispatch authorities. Unmonitored systems simply make noise and notify your phone via an app, relying on you or neighbors to act.
Evaluation Guide for Your Needs
If you are reading about these systems because you are ready to secure your home, the choice comes down to three factors: the size of your property, your budget, and how much hands-on management you want. Monitored systems offer professional response but come with monthly fees, while unmonitored DIY systems offer flexibility but no guarantee someone hears the alarm.
| System Type | Best For | Key Trade-off |
|---|---|---|
| Unmonitored (Local) | Small apartments, renters | No monthly fee, but relies on neighbors hearing the siren. |
| Monitored (Central) | Homes with valuables, frequent travel | Professional dispatch, but costs a monthly subscription. |
| Wireless DIY | Renters, easy installation | Simple setup, but batteries need regular changing. |
| Wired | New builds, large businesses | Most reliable, but requires professional installation. |
Before committing, verify your coverage. Door and window sensors only protect the openings they are installed on, and motion detectors can be affected by placement and room layout. Pet-resistant models are available to reduce false triggers if you have animals. Key Installation and Setup Facts
Setting up a system requires more than just sticking sensors on a door. Proper placement is critical for the sensors to work correctly. Glass-break detectors depend heavily on acoustics and room size, so performance can vary. Similarly, door contacts are useless if the door is left ajar, as they cannot detect a gap if the door is already open.
Most modern systems connect sensors to the panel wirelessly, which simplifies installation significantly. As described in the technical overview of security alarms on Wikipedia, hybrid systems allow a mix of wired and wireless sensors for flexibility. Always test each sensor after installation to confirm the panel recognizes openings and motion before you rely on it. Finally, check the backup battery to ensure the system remains operational if a cut power line is part of the break-in strategy.
For professional monitoring, the local alarm receiving center is the added layer that makes a system effective while you are away. If you do not subscribe to that service, the system only alerts you and whoever is nearby, which is a crucial distinction for homeowners comparing their options.
